About This Book

Is there a connection between the cat found napping in the flour barrel of the newest bistro and the dead American chef in the meat freezer?

When it comes to Maggie Newberry and the cranky villagers of St-Buvard, how could there not be?

Once more back in Provence, Maggie finds her hands full with village politics ratcheting up to nuclear level, her BFF back on her living room couch—this time with a snotty teenager in tow—and a full blown riot developing over the brand new American-owned bistro.

When the fractious American chef ends up dead, Maggie will need to find out who killed her—and fast—before the chef's killer decides that two dead Americans in the village are better than one.
